COOKIES/THIRD PARTY TRACKING

A cookie is a small text file that is stored on a user's computer for record-keeping purposes. We use cookies on this site. We do not link the information we store in cookies to any personally identifiable information you submit while on our site. We use both session ID cookies and/or persistent cookies. We use session cookies to make it easier for you to navigate our site. A session ID cookie expires when you close your browser. A persistent cookie remains on your hard drive for an extended period of time. You can remove persistent cookies by following directions provided in your Internet browser's "help" file or "privacy" menu. We use cookies to track your session to understand if you have visited us before. Sometimes we use Persistent cookies to remember any information you may have provided on a previous visit so that you don't have to enter that information in again. Persistent cookies also enable us to track and target the interests of our users to enhance the experience on our site.
